  1. 1 Whether the substance of the charge was explained to the appellant as required by law
  2. 2 Whether the sentence imposed was lawful given the age of the victim

Ratio Decidendi

The court found that the substance of the charge was properly explained to the appellant, who unequivocally pleaded guilty and admitted the facts. The sentence of 30 years imprisonment was unlawful as the law mandates life imprisonment for rape of a girl under ten years. The appeal was dismissed and the sentence enhanced to life imprisonment.

Court Disposition

appeal dismissed; sentence enhanced

Orders

  • Sentence of 30 years imprisonment set aside
  • Appellant sentenced to life imprisonment
